Source: ruby-rspec
Section: ruby
Priority: optional
Maintainer: Debian Ruby Extras Maintainers <pkg-ruby-extras-maintainers@lists.alioth.debian.org>
Uploaders: Cédric Boutillier <boutil@debian.org>
Build-Depends: coderay,
               debhelper (>= 11~),
               gem2deb,
               git,
               ruby-aruba,
               ruby-childprocess,
               ruby-diff-lcs,
               ruby-fakefs,
               ruby-flexmock,
               ruby-json,
               ruby-minitest,
               ruby-mocha,
               ruby-nokogiri,
               ruby-rr,
               ruby-thread-order
Standards-Version: 4.2.1
Vcs-Git: https://salsa.debian.org/ruby-team/ruby-rspec.git
Vcs-Browser: https://salsa.debian.org/ruby-team/ruby-rspec
Homepage: http://rspec.info/
XS-Ruby-Versions: all
#Testsuite: autopkgtest-pkg-ruby

Package: ruby-rspec
Architecture: all
X-DhRuby-Root: rspec
XB-Ruby-Versions: ${ruby:Versions}
Depends: ruby | ruby-interpreter,
         ruby-rspec-core (= ${binary:Version}),
         ${misc:Depends},
         ${shlibs:Depends}
Description: Behaviour Driven Development framework for Ruby - metapackage
 RSpec is a Behaviour Driven Development framework for Ruby. It
 provides a framework for writing and executing examples of how your
 Ruby application should behave.
